    Our building went Hyperopic about three months ago in a building of 60 flats although I don't know what the uptake rate is in the building.
    I have the 1Gb/s package and a wired Ethernet network including wired connections to my my Smart TV and Amazon Fire Stick.
    I have been very pleased with the connection, made a huge difference to when multiple devices were using bandwidth simultaneously.
    Ping varies between zero and about 7. When the network is not busy, Downloads Ookla speedtest and steam dowwnloads usually come in around 800Mb/s which is very good, during peak times there is less bandwidth but will usually not go below 400+Mb/s. Uploads more variable, usually 800+Mb/s but sometimes a lot less, presumably depending on what the neighbours are doing. The best speed I have clocked on the wireless 5Gz connection is about 300Mb/s.
    It has also made me realise how slow a lot of the internet still is...

    Speed is good but if you’re a renter stay away - they demand you leave the router in the property when you vacate. If you choose to just take it then you’re charged £70. The reason why this is an issue is because most rental properties do a check-in and check-out report and if anything is left in the property you incur a charge. As such, leaving the router will then incur a charge from your estate agent so you’re screwed either way. It’s also a bit sly as it forces the new tenant to get Hyperoptic (which is quite aggressively pushy) and doesn’t allow for a fair market. The speed is good though, but a heads up to any renters that you will essentially incur an additional fee if you then leave the property you initially had Hyperoptic installed in.
